LAHORE: A minor maid was found dead in a swimming pool at the residence of her employer in Faisal Town here on Monday.

The incident surfaced when the family found the body of 11-year-old ‘H’ floating in the pool of the home and alerted the police.

Police later arrested her 17-year-old maternal uncle ‘S’ on suspicion of killing the girl after rape.

The Model Town SP (Operations) told Dawn that ‘S’ was also employee at the residence owned by Ibrahim where the murder incident occurred.

He said on the day of the incident the family had gone for some work, leaving both employees alone.

The SP said as the police reached the spot and removed body of the girl, they found some marks on her back which alerted the investigators.

On questioning, the girl’s maternal uncle frequently changed his statements, he said adding that later he confessed to raping her.

In order to conceal his crime, the suspect drowned her in the swimming pool, the SP said.

He said as the parents of the girl were informed about the crime, they were convinced to send her body to the city morgue for postmortem to further dig out the facts.
